A leading tax and advisory firm in the UK is seeking an Associate Director to lead tax dispute projects. You will manage a portfolio of corporate clients, support partners in dispute resolution, and produce technical research.

The ideal candidate has relevant tax experience and progress towards UK tax qualifications (CTA/ATT). This role embraces flexibility and supports a work-life balance along with active contributions to society.
